The Altoona Co-operative Society was organized in January 1874 for the purpose of operating a co-operative store. The members wre drawn primarily from the lower management and skilled workers at the Pennsylvania Railroad Company's offices and shops in the city. F. D. Casanave, the society's secretary and later president, eventually became the PRR's General Superintendent of Motive Power. The society was doubtless formed to help its members cope with hard times during the depression of 1873-1879. However, many members were unable to keep up their subscriptions, and by 1876, the store was barely breaking even. The society was dissolved in June 1879.
